Enterprises demand universities not to limit education to theoretical knowledge, but instead, to prepare students for future challenges in the job. While demanding a focus on current technologies and practices appears reasonable, it contradicts academia’s general focus on sustainable knowledge. This “conflict-ofinterest” can be bridged through extra-curricular professional training. MOOCs are hyped as solution because they allow to simultaneously addressing masses of students. However, with the increasing number of learners, anonymity in education increases and first-level support decreases. Within the extracurricular online program erp4students we found that individual support is considered most relevant to successfully complete professional training.

Culture, at least to some extent, is related to particular (individual and collective) experiences. In terms of education, this means that a learner, who experienced particular services in his/her past, might perceive such services as usual for educational culture and thus, expect them to be delivered in any kind of learning scenario. In German universities, education is meant to be a full-time job and usually is designed to provide a broad basis of theoretical and methodological knowledge. Achieving methodological competences is a core goal of German academic education: Once a student leaves the university, he/she is expected to decide about appropriate methods for any kind of problem (in the field of study and beyond) and how to modify the known methods in case of need. In contrast, in professional training, the learners have to study in extra-occupational situations (time is a serious issue) and might expect training that pointedly prepares them for very specific tasks. We assumed that scenarios of professional training have their own educational cultures. When designing learning contents and learning scenarios for professional training, it might be essential for the learning success to meet the learners’ expectations and contextual peculiarities.
We found remarkable differences between the results of the investigated enterprises, but even more significant diversity between the results of the German enterprises and the priory investigated German universities. As a general conclusion we can assume that generalizing research results that were solely achieved from national university students might lead to an inappropriate design of learning scenarios for particular professional contexts. Professional training for a particular enterprise should be developed according to its specific educational culture.
With a focus on Technology Enhanced Learning, this paper investigates if and to which extent a culture shift can be expected alongside with the adoption of currently emerging Web 3.0 technologies. Instead of just offering new opportunities for the field to improve education, such a culture shift could lead to unexpected general consequences not just for Technology Enhanced Learning but the whole educational sector. Understanding the dimension of expectable changes enables us to prevent conflicts and pointedly support culture-related change processes. After an introduction of the Revised Onion Model of Culture, which, later on, serves as theoretical foundation, expectable changes in the design of learning scenarios are analysed, distinguishing the stakeholder groups “learners” and “educators”. Eventually, the found changes are analysed to which extent a general culture shift is to be expected in order to understand the transferability and limitations of future research results in the field.
Many e-Learning-basedoffers, such as international programs and MOOCs have long since overcome the concept of national education and are designed to attract learners distributed throughout the world. In order to cope with the differences between learners, related offers often include opportunities to support the particular learning styles and learning pace beyond the advantages, which the technology itself naturally provides. Examples arethe individual configuration of the learning platformand display of contents and the provision of stylistically diverse and supplementary learning material. Such measures are relatively easy to implement andonce established, do not generate further expenses. Just, is it appropriate to lay the full responsibility for designing a comfortable (and supportive) learning environment into the hands of the learners and do they get along with such a responsibility? We asked university students from three continents regarding their expectations towards instructor-support and found major differences.
This paper addresses the problem of adaptation of E-Learning to a given or proposed context. Current learning technology standards are available for various purposes, such as contents, learner profiles or learning activities, but there are no specifications to describe the context of learning scenarios. Such a description is crucial to identify change-requirements or to compare situations when learning scenarios are re-used. In this paper, we define a specification of context metadata. We show how they can be used to adapt learning scenarios from a given to a new context, in particular to identify change requirements for the internationalization of learning scenarios.
